What Is a Healthy Homes Assessment in Arakura?

A healthy homes assessment in Arakura is an integral part of modern property evaluations. This process involves analyzing the livability aspects of your home, focusing on essential factors such as warmth, moisture control, ventilation, and overall safety. The assessment provides homeowners with insights into how their properties fare against specific health standards mandated by local regulations.

Key Components of a Healthy Homes Assessment

  1. Insulation Quality

    • Evaluate ceiling and underfloor insulation.
    • Check for compliance with current Building Code requirements.
  2. Ventilation Systems

    • Assess natural and mechanical ventilation facilities.
    • Ensure bathrooms and kitchens are equipped with range hoods or exhaust fans.
  3. Moisture Control

    • Inspect areas prone to moisture accumulation like basements or attics.
    • Recommend solutions for preventing dampness.
  4. Heating Efficiency

    • Identify fixed heating sources that meet prescribed heating standards.
    • Suggest enhancements for optimal energy efficiency while maintaining comfort.
  5. Safety Measures

    • Analyze potential hazards like electrical issues or structural weaknesses.
    • Propose solutions to mitigate identified risks proactively.

In addition to ensuring your home is structurally sound and energy-efficient, you'll also want to consider a Healthy Homes assessment. The Healthy Homes Standard outlines the minimum requirements for heating, ventilation, insulation, and drainage in order to ensure that your tenants stay as healthy as possible. In addition, it includes minimum standards for draught control. Draughts can lower the household temperature and can be a source of costly energy costs.
